About Yiming Cui
Yiming Cui is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ition, Mechanical Engineering, Molecular Biology and Ecology, Evolution, Behavior and Systematics, having authored 51 papers that have together received 650 indexed citations. Recurring topics across this work include Topic Modeling (20 papers), Natural Language Processing Techniques (14 papers), Multimodal Machine Learning Applications (9 papers), Plant Diversity and Evolution (5 papers), Plant and Fungal Species Descriptions (4 papers), Advanced machining processes and optimization (3 papers), Building Energy and Comfort Optimization (3 papers) and Speech and dialogue systems (3 papers). The work is most often cited by research in Artificial Intelligence (314 citations), Industrial and Manufacturing Engineering (57 citations), Computer Vision and Pattern Recognition (107 citations), Health Informatics (6 citations) and Human-Computer Interaction (21 citations). Yiming Cui has collaborated with scholars based in China, Hong Kong and Austria. Frequent co-authors include Ting Liu, Shijin Wang, Wanxiang Che, Kuo Liu, Wei Han, Yongqing Wang, Dong Wang, Ting Liu, Haoyu Song and Xiangzhan Yu. Their work appears in journals such as Energy and Buildings, ACM Transactions on Information Systems, The International Journal of Advanced Manufacturing Technology, Frontiers in Psychology and Language Resources and Evaluation.
